Couple questions...is that 3x4 box tubing? What wall thickness? Is it just to space the bed up off the frame rails for tire clearance? Are you welding those directly to the bed? On the other 2 pics I quoted, i saw you say something about flipping the wheels, or flipping the hubs? I guess on the rear you can just flip the wheels? What about the front? Is that where you flip the hubs? |

2x3 x .120 -- we only use this spacer when we use a trailer bed for tire clearance. Lately, we have been doing shortened deuce beds instead of trailer beds, and they dont require the spacer. The rear wheels can be run 'dish out', or you can flip the hubs and run them dish in like the fronts. We dont change the fronts.

The dueces do look good with the tall skinny tires and the trailer bed on the back with an axle missing. Even one put together did the TTC!!!
Did you know that M105 trailer has an enclosed fiberglass insert to it from the military? That would make a cool factor of a camper on the back. I'm looking for a M105 bed (also looking for the insert) for my 05 F350 C&C crew. Would you happen to know the measurement for the front of bed to center of wheelwell? Also, what is the height of the wheelwell from the base of the trailer? Suggestion, to tow your crawling Suzi (yah, seen your postings), look into customizing a dual wheeled trailer (M200 lets say). Drop the frame. Cut the axle tubing and weld to the frame (who needs suspension when trailer weighs more than the cargo). The frame width should be wider than your Suzi. Then you can run same 49" tires or the dual wheel setup. A M106 is a dual axle flat bed trailer, but it is in the 5ton range. It would be heavier than your Suzi as well.
